Guinea-Bissau's new massive solar and storage project is a gamechanger for the country's energy future. The project consists of a 20-megawatt (MW) solar power plant along with a 15-MW/45-megawatt-hour battery energy storage system located in the capital city of Bissau. With over 200 hectares of land dedicated to solar panels, this project will provide electricity to over 25% of Guinea-Bissau's population while also reducing greenhouse gas. . Containerized Battery Energy Storage Systems (BESS) are essentially large batteries housed within storage containers. These systems are designed to store energy from renewable sources or the grid and release it when required. [PDF Version]
